Updates on the Injured Giants
From: NY Post Giants Head Coach Tom Coughlin said LB Gerris Wilkinson and RB Reuben Droughns will not be ready to practice. S Kenny Phillips experienced a mild concussion, but was feeling better and is not expected to miss any practice time. QB Eli Manning was not injured in the game, but was knocked around [...]

Burress Misses Practice with a Hamstring Injury
WR Plaxico Burress sat out practice today as the Giants get ready to head out west to take on the Cardinals. Tom Coughlin said the reason he missed the session was a hamstring injury that popped up in the last 24 hours. Coughlin only said, “We’ll see,” when asked if Burress will be okay. Burress [...]
